What Causes Condensation?
Condensation happens when warm, moist air comes into contact with a cooler surface area, leading to the transformation of vapor into liquid water. Several factors add to this typical incident:
Temperature Differences: The most significant factor is the temperature level differential in between the indoor air (which can hold more moisture) and the cooler window surfaces.Humidity Levels: High levels of indoor humidity, often from cooking, bathing, or perhaps plants, can elevate moisture in the air.Insulation Quality: Poorly insulated [Misted Windows](https://elearnportal.science/wiki/The_Unspoken_Secrets_Of_Misted_Window_Replacement) or frames can lead to irregular temperatures, making them vulnerable to condensation.Air Circulation: Stagnant air near windows avoids moisture from distributing.Weather: External temperatures affect indoor conditions; throughout winter, cold air outside triggers a remarkable drop in window temperature levels.FactorDescriptionTemperature DifferentialWarm air satisfies cold window surface areas, leading to condensation.Humidity LevelsRaised indoor humidity from day-to-day activities or environmental aspects.Insulation QualityPoor insulation leads to cooler window surface temperature levels.Air CirculationStagnant air traps moisture near the window.WeatherExternal cold weather condition effects indoor temperatures and humidity.Repercussions of Window Condensation1. To handle and avoid condensation on windows, think about the following methods:
1. Control Indoor HumidityUse Dehumidifiers: Operate dehumidifiers in moisture-prone areas (like bathroom and kitchens) to maintain ideal humidity levels (30-50%).Ventilate Your Home: Use exhaust fans during cooking and bathing, and keep windows open when weather allows.2. Enhance InsulationUpdate Windows: [Double Glazing Leak Repair](https://lovewiki.faith/wiki/Who_Is_The_Worlds_Top_Expert_On_Glass_Repair) or triple-pane windows supply better insulation than single-pane units.Insulate Frames: Ensure window frames have proper weather removing and insulation to prevent cold air invasion.3. Enhance Air CirculationKeep Curtains Open: Allow warm air to distribute around windows; prevent heavy curtains that trap moisture.Use Ceiling Fans: Circulate air successfully, especially in spaces with high humidity.4. Screen Indoor TemperatureHeat Strategically: Maintaining a consistent indoor temperature can reduce temperature level differentials on window surfaces.Prevent Extreme Temperatures: Ensure warm air is dispersed equally throughout your home.5. Window TreatmentsInstall Storm Windows: These supply an additional layer of insulation.Usage Window Films: Reflective films can help to lower temperature levels on window surface areas.6. Regular MaintenanceExamine Windows Regularly: Check for fractures and sealant degeneration.Get rid of Condensation: Wipe down windows routinely to prevent mold and mildew growth.FAQ: Addressing Common Concerns about Window CondensationQ1: What is the perfect humidity level inside?
A: Ideally, indoor humidity ought to be maintained at 30-50% to avoid condensation and promote total comfort.
Q2: Is condensation on the inside of windows even worse than on the exterior?
A: Yes, condensation inside suggests high indoor humidity, which may lead to mold growth and structural damage. Outside condensation normally isn't a concern.
Q3: How can I tell if my windows are improperly insulated?
A: Signs include noticeable drafts, condensation buildup, and increased energy costs throughout heating months.
Q4: Can I fix condensation problems without changing my windows?
A: Yes, many issues can be reduced through improved humidity control, insulation, and air flow.
